Abstract

A hash table system, including a plurality of hash tables, associated with respective hash functions, for storing key-value pairs; an overflow memory for storing key-value pairs moved from the hash tables due to collision; and an arbiter for arbitrating among commands including update commands, match commands, and rehash commands, wherein for each system clock cycle, the arbiter selects as a selected command one of an update command, a match command, or a rehash command, and wherein the hash table system completes execution of each selected command within a bounded number of system clock cycles.
